What factors affect DTF service Austin pricing for next-day orders?
Key factors include order volume, color count (especially white underbase), garment type and fabric, and artwork complexity. Rush handling, proofing options, and whether you choose packaged services or a la carte items also influence price. Shipping or local pickup logistics around Austin can add or save costs. The combination of these factors determines the total price for Austin Next Day DTF Pricing.
Tips to maximize value with Austin Next Day DTF Pricing
Plan ahead to avoid peak rush pricing and batch similar orders to minimize setup time. Simplify designs and limit color counts where feasible to reduce per-unit costs. Provide print-ready files to reduce back-and-forth, and request proofs to verify color accuracy before full production. Compare DTF packages Austin and DTF service Austin quotes, and consider local providers for faster next-day pickup.
